Vikings running back Dalvin Cook will refrain from team-related activities until he receives a reasonable deal, according to ESPN’s Adam Schefter.

That deal could create problems for the Vikings. Bleacher Report thinks a solution might be trading Minnesota’s starting running back. Here’s what it said about Cook and the Vikings:

“If Cook really is considering holding out, the Vikings would be wise to see what they can get in return for him. Shelling out franchise-back money to a player who has missed 19 games in three seasons due to injury isn’t smart business and wouldn’t make a bit of sense for the Vikings.

Is Cook a tremendous player when healthy? Absolutely. But he’s also a major injury risk, one Minnesota should allow another team to assume for the right price.”

Assuming he’d still want a new deal, the trade might be hard to work out, unless it was a team that had plenty of cap space. There’s also the problem of Cook being a really good player, one that the Vikings shouldn’t trade away unless they’re rebuilding.
